Here is an example of a regular fence with a bit of latticework on the top. This way, you enjoy the privacy from the original fence but also have a beautiful lattice design over top. If you want privacy but you also enjoy the lattice design, you could combine some lattice fencing over a preexisting wooden fence. There are many possibilities with this wooden fence design in terms of adding character to your yard. You could also string lights through the gaps in the fence to add some ambient lighting to your backyard area. You can check more of the wooden lattice design here: Īs seen in the photo, you can hang planters off of the fence for a charming decorative finish. The lattice design doesn’t offer much privacy, but it’s great when it’s just being used to visually divide a space. If you want to create a wooden fence to divide one section of your yard from another, this could be an ideal solution for you. Using the chain fence as a base for your pickets makes this project beginner-friendly if you’re looking for a DIY project. You could easily complete this project yourself, as it’s easier than building a brand new wooden fence from scratch. This is a great option for people who already have chain link fences but want to add a bit of visual appeal. However, if you simply attach wooden pickets to a preexisting chain link fence, you can have an entirely refreshed fence. Chain link fences can be unsightly all by themselves and they don’t offer much in the way of privacy.

Popular Wood choices for fences are Cedar wood, Redwood, European and Tropical hardwood as well as pressure treated woods.īesides the type of wood you choose, there are some other things which will influence the finished look of your wooden fence: There are great modern wood fences, rustic wooden fences and fences in different colors to suit your taste. This type of fencing option removes the need for ‘boards’ or ‘stringers’, and this will appeal to you if you have minimalist ambitions. These are often used to create a modern garden design. While the vertical slat fences have been around for quite some time, it’s the horizontal slat fences – also known as Venetian fencing – that are super popular today. Wooden fences have been around for eons, we all know the pocket fences and the larch lap fence panels where the slats overlap each other to create privacy.
